document.selection.createRange().text
//用TextRange来获取clipboardData.setData('text','');document.execCommand('copy');alert(clipboardData.getData('text'));
//用复制的办法来搞到手...嘿嘿...
//用TextRange来获取clipboardData.setData('text','');document.execCommand('copy');alert(clipboardData.getData('text'));
//用复制的办法来搞到手...嘿嘿...
升级(U)
默认
2003
导入(I)
导出(O)
新建(N)
删除(D)
重命名(E)
保存(S)
数据(O) 4
皮肤 4
打开(I)
搜索(F)
刷新(R)
帮助(H) 4
Welcome to ttyp's code collection v0.42,and enjoy it:)NewItemDeleteSave Update
我的文档JAVASCRIPTJS语法技巧加载...JS代码锁定表列菜单特效加载...其他表单textarea光标全接触select超长处理文字其他文档局域网常见故障问答给男人的忠告和建议游戏俄罗斯方块24点CSS滤镜全集JSPORACLEVMLVML图表SQL字体宋体楷体_GB2312隶书黑体华文行楷华文彩云ArialCourier NewGeorgiaTahomaTimes New RomanVerdanaimpactWebdingsWingDingsWingDings 2WingDings 3字号1 (8 pt)2 (10 pt)3 (12 pt)4 (14 pt)5 (18 pt)6 (24 pt)7 (36 pt)格式Heading 1Heading 2Heading 3Heading 4Heading 5Heading 6NormalAddressFormattedxmp<HTML><HEAD><TITLE>光标位置</TITLE>
<META http-equiv=Content-Type content="text/html; charset=gb2312">
<META content="MSHTML 6.00.2800.1106" name=GENERATOR>
<META content=FrontPage.Editor.Document name=ProgId>
<STYLE>
INPUT{border: 1 solid #000000}
BODY,TABLE{font-size: 10pt}
</STYLE>
</HEAD>
<BODY>
<TABLE cellSpacing=0 cellPadding=0 width=700 border=0>
<TBODY>
<TR>
<TD width=479 rowSpan=7>点击 TextArea 实现光标定位
<P><TEXTAREA id=box onclick=tellPoint() rows=7 cols=49>1. 入库作业、出库作业、清点作业等功能操作允许多单并行操作,即根据调拨单据号或清点单据号可接收多个作业单据,通过选择不同的作业单据进行实际操作。
</TEXTAREA>
<SCRIPT>
function movePoint()
{
var pn = parseInt(pnum.value);
if(isNaN(pn))
return;
var rng = box.createTextRange();
rng.moveStart("character",pn);
rng.collapse(true);
rng.select();
returnCase(rng)
}
function tellPoint()
{
var rng = event.srcElement.createTextRange();
rng.moveToPoint(event.x,event.y);
rng.moveStart("character",-event.srcElement.value.length)
pnum.value = rng.text.length
returnCase(rng)
}
function returnCase(rng)
{
bh.innerText = rng.boundingHeight;
bl.innerText = rng.boundingLeft;
bt.innerText = rng.boundingTop;
bw.innerText = rng.boundingWidth;
ot.innerText = rng.offsetTop;
ol.innerText = rng.offsetLeft;
t.innerText = rng.text;
}
function selectText(sp,ep)
{
sp = parseInt(sp)
ep = parseInt(ep)
if(isNaN(sp)||isNaN(ep))
return;
var rng = box.createTextRange();
rng.moveEnd("character",-box.value.length)
rng.moveStart("character",-box.value.length)
rng.collapse(true);
rng.moveEnd("character",ep)
rng.moveStart("character",sp)
rng.select();
returnCase(rng);
}
var rg = box.createTextRange();
function findText(tw)
{
if(tw=="")
return;
var sw = 0;
if(document.selection)
{
sw = document.selection.createRange().text.length;
}
rg.moveEnd("character",box.value.length);
rg.moveStart("character",sw);
if(rg.findText(tw))
{
rg.select();
returnCase(rg);
}
if(rg.text!=tw)
{
alert("已经搜索完了")
rg = box.createTextRange()
}
}
</SCRIPT>
</P>
<P></P>光标位置:<INPUT id=pnum size=8 value=1> <INPUT onclick=movePoint() type=button value=移动光标到指定位置>
<P></P>选择指定范围:<INPUT id=sbox size=9> -- <INPUT id=ebox size=9> <INPUT onclick=selectText(sbox.value,ebox.value) type=button value=选择>
<P></P>选择查找字符 :<INPUT id=cbox size=8> <INPUT onclick=findText(cbox.value) type=button value=查找下一个并选择> </TD>
<TD width=217>boundingHeight: <SPAN id=bh>16</SPAN></TD></TR>
<TR>
<TD width=217>boundingWidth: <SPAN id=bw>0</SPAN></TD></TR>
<TR>
<TD width=217>boundingTop: <SPAN id=bt>39</SPAN></TD></TR>
<TR>
<TD width=217>boundingLeft: <SPAN id=bl>11</SPAN></TD></TR>
<TR>
<TD width=217>offsetLeft: <SPAN id=ol>11</SPAN> </TD></TR>
<TR>
<TD width=217>offsetTop: <SPAN id=ot>39</SPAN> </TD></TR>
<TR>
<TD width=217>text: <SPAN id=t style="Z-INDEX: 10; POSITION: absolute"></SPAN> </TD></TR></TBODY></TABLE></BODY></HTML>
? FF那种垃圾还留在世上做什么,我靠,什么都不支持,还想要打着打倒MS的旗子,痴人说梦...
========================
请留点口德。。其实FF并非什么都不支持,只是因为IE的市场占有率造成了一些事实上的标准,而这些标准是IE的标准,IE里的一些技术是有版权的,不允许其他浏览器拥有类似的功能。我倒想问问IE有何居心了。
一些真正标准的东西,IE却不支持。。例如XMLHTTP,IE硬要用自己的Active来实现。
FF在一些国家的占有率确实比较高,例如德国,占有率已经达到了20%.虽然比IE的占有率还低,但是能把这么多的用户抢过来已经不错了。
就是没ie灵活。
firefox里,不能自适应高宽。不过firefox有个js控制台,还有个dom查看器。都很不错的东西。
而且,firefox是严格按照web标准设计的浏览器。
可以用它来校验你的html代码。firefox的确不错。
{
sel = document.selection;
text= sel.createRange().text;
}
else
{
sel = window.getSelection();
text= sel.toString();
}
alert(text);------可以看看mozilla的DOM文档------------http://www.mozilla.org/docs/dom/domref/
http://www.surfchen.org/?p=56